See how your home town or locality used to look 100 years ago! Archive maps are the forerunner to the Ordnance Survey Landranger® Series. The series was surveyed from the late 1800s and show contours, latitude & longitude, parish boundaries, railways, roads, waterways and woods.

Choose from one of the original series, for example Marlborough No. 266 at a scale of 1:63 360 (1" to 1 mile), a postcoded centred map at a scale of 1: 10 560 (coverage of 2km x 1.4km) or from the various County sheets.

Unlike the postcode maps, the original 1" to 1 mile series and County Sheets are copies of the originals and therefore cannot be manipulated in any way. Use our Archive Map Search to find the maps available for your location.

The maps are mounted in cream or dark green conservation quality mounts and supplied ready-to-hang in a choice of frames.
